Output 9c7c62e82cbff91d0f69889135a2a70e461d9d5a424fd0c2aea796ac7393193e:0

value
2655773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ecb814a19bf8e2029b176a78b370052ec93bf7a OP_EQUAL
address
3DFSrVW9Zrz5pTyqVKDyntsKaf4K6jnyn2
transaction
9c7c62e82cbff91d0f69889135a2a70e461d9d5a424fd0c2aea796ac7393193e
spent
true